## Can i plug in my own browser?
Yes, yes you can. This may be useful if your main browser has some authentication plugins that are required for you to logon to your Microsoft Stream tenant.
To use your own browser for the authentication part, locate the following snippet in `src/destreamer.ts`:
To use your own browser for the authentication part, locate the following snippet in `src/destreamer.ts` and `src/TokenCache.ts`:
```typescript
const browser: puppeteer.Browser = await puppeteer.launch({
executablePath: getPuppeteerChromiumPath(),
headless: false,
userDataDir: (argv.keepLoginCookies) ? chromeCacheFolder : undefined,
args: [
'--disable-dev-shm-usage',
'--fast-start',
'--no-sandbox'
]
});
executablePath: getPuppeteerChromiumPath(),
// …
});
```
Navigate to `chrome://version` in the browser you want to plug in and copy executable path from there. Use double backslash for Windows.
Now, change `executablePath` to reflect the path to your browser and profile (i.e. to use Microsoft Edge on Windows):
```typescript
executablePath: "'C:\Program Files (x86)\Microsoft\Edge\Application\msedge.exe' --profile-directory=Default",
executablePath: 'C:\\Program Files (x86)\\Microsoft\\Edge\\Application\\msedge.exe',
```
Note that for Mac/Linux the path will look a little different but no other changes are necessary.
You can add `userDataDir` right after `executablePath` with the path to your browser profile (also shown in `chrome://version`) if you want that loaded as well.
You need to rebuild (`npm run build`) every time you change this configuration.
Remember to rebuild (`npm run build`) every time you change this configuration.

### Title template
The `-t` option allows users to input a template string for the output file names.
The `-t` option allows user to specify a custom filename for the videos.
You can use one or more of the following magic sequence which will get substituted at runtime. The magic sequence must be surrounded by curly brackets like this: `{title} {publishDate}`
@@ -195,8 +189,20 @@ You can use one or more of the following magic sequence which will get substitut
- `authorEmail`: E-mail of video publisher
- `uniqueId`: An _unique-enough_ ID generated from the video metadata
Example -
